The Structural and Decorative Benefits of Concrete Imprint Driveways
Concrete imprint driveways offer the visual appearance of traditional paving combined with the strength of reinforced concrete. Because the surface is poured as a single slab, there are no individual blocks that can loosen or create uneven sections over time. This provides a smooth and durable finish that reduces maintenance requirements. For Redcar homeowners, durability is particularly important due to coastal air, seasonal rain and temperature variation. The sealed surface helps protect against moisture penetration and general surface wear. Decorative stamping allows you to achieve a bespoke finish without compromising structural integrity. When properly installed and maintained, concrete imprint offers a practical and visually appealing solution that enhances property value and long term reliability.

Our Concrete Imprint Driveway Installation Process in Redcar
Each Redcar installation begins with a comprehensive site inspection and excavation phase. Our Team ensures the ground is prepared correctly and that a strong, compacted sub-base is installed to prevent settlement or cracking. Reinforcement is incorporated where appropriate to enhance load bearing capacity.
Concrete is then poured and levelled with precision before the selected decorative pattern is stamped into the surface. After curing, a protective sealant is applied to enhance colour depth and provide resistance against weather exposure and daily use. Maintaining Your Concrete Imprint Driveway in Redcar
Maintaining your concrete imprint driveway helps protect both appearance and structural integrity. Regular sweeping removes debris that could cause surface wear. Occasional washing prevents dirt and algae build up, particularly in shaded or damp areas common in coastal environments.
Resealing at recommended intervals is important to maintain surface protection and colour vibrancy. The sealant forms a protective barrier against moisture and everyday wear. Addressing minor surface marks early can prevent more significant issues developing. With proper upkeep, your driveway in Redcar can remain durable and visually appealing for decades. Concrete imprint driveways are highly durable when installed on a properly prepared base and sealed correctly. In coastal locations like Redcar, exposure to sea air and moisture makes correct groundwork and sealing especially important. The reinforced slab design reduces the risk of movement and uneven sections, while periodic resealing protects against surface wear. With routine maintenance, homeowners can expect long term performance and decorative appeal even in challenging coastal conditions.
